Get StartedFREE SERVICEAt the time we analyzed CertaPro Painters of Salisbury/Concord/Gastonia, NC, the company held over 250 Google reviews with a 4.9-star rating, along with 98% recommended on Facebook across over 25 reviews and 4.1 stars on Yelp across 10 reviews. The Yelp rating runs lower than the others, a more common spread than a company showing the same rating on every platform.
The company earned a Chooz Score of 87.9%. It is a locally owned CertaPro franchise that has operated in the Kannapolis area for 13 years and holds Better Business Bureau accreditation. Its team is EPA Lead Certified, and in North Carolina a state general contractor license is required only for projects of $40,000 or more, with the company stating that it is licensed and insured and that its work carries a written warranty. It serves homes and businesses across Cabarrus, Rowan, and Gaston counties from a base in Kannapolis.
The reviews we analyzed describe a managed process, with a sales associate handling the estimate and a named project manager overseeing the crew and the final walkthrough. Reviewers repeatedly credit a project manager or supervisor for inspecting the work and sending the crew back to correct flagged spots, in several cases without being asked. We found owner replies on more than one hundred of the reviews we analyzed, and at least sixteen reviewers described prior or repeat projects. Recurring work includes interior repaints, cabinet refinishing, popcorn ceiling removal, and exterior projects with prep such as power washing, and individual crew members are frequently named.
"They came back multiple times to redo the sign. This was without me asking them to come back. They had a supervisor inspect it and he wasn't happy with the results. So he had the crew come out and redo it a couple times." - Norma R., Google Review
A handful of reviews describe projects that ran past the estimated timeline or had crew members reassigned to other jobs partway through, and the company generally acknowledged these in its replies. Because timing and crew continuity came up more than once, it is worth confirming the schedule and who will be on site before you book. Ask them directly: "Can you give me a firm completion date and tell me whether the same crew will stay on my job from start to finish?"
"Was told it would take 3 maybe 4 days. Well it took 9! Nine days with no garage to use and could not use the kitchen at all. Had to eat out everyday. Only had a full crew one day. The first day. Then seems they sent members of the team to other jobs." - Mark M., Google Review
When we ran our analysis, Worth Painting, LLC held over 90 Google reviews with a 4.9-star rating, along with 5.0 stars on Yelp and 100% recommended on Facebook, the last two resting on only a few reviews each. Nearly all of the company's review volume sits on its Google profile, which is the rating that carries real weight here, while the Yelp and Facebook counts are too small to stand on their own.
The company earned a Chooz Score of 86.8%. Worth Painting is based in King, North Carolina, serving Winston-Salem and the surrounding communities, and it is registered as NC Business Entity No. 1560786. Customers repeatedly identify Daniel Dollyhite as the owner.
Attention to detail, careful prep, and thorough cleanup are the qualities reviewers return to most, along with crews that keep customers informed throughout. The same painters appear again and again by name, with Ethan, Tracy, Randy, Luis, Emily, and Raul recurring across two years of reviews. The same crew members recurring across years of jobs points to stable in-house teams rather than a rotating cast of subcontractors. We found at least seven reviewers describing repeat projects. The lone four-star rating in the reviews we analyzed came with no written complaint to evaluate.
"Emily and Raul paid close attention to details and skillfully sanded and stained very intricate nooks and crannies that other painters may have missed. Craig stopped by the job site several times to inspect their work and to make sure that we were well informed and pleased with their work." - Katherine W., Google Review
Reviewers who describe the smoothest projects start from Kenny's written estimate, which several call comprehensive and easy to understand, so it is worth asking for that detailed estimate up front. Many reviews also describe a project manager or crew lead who inspects the work and walks the finished job with the customer, and one reviewer notes not being billed until fully satisfied with the touch-ups. If a particular area matters to you, ask to do that final walkthrough together before the crew wraps up.
